Message type: E = Error
Message class: SDBALM - SAP DB and liveCache Alert Monitoring
Message number: 131
Message text: Size of the log area (MB)

- Size of the log area (MB) ?The SAP error message SDBALM131 indicates that the size of the log area for the database is insufficient. This typically occurs in the context of database management and can affect the performance and stability of your SAP system.
Cause:
The error is usually caused by one of the following reasons:
- Insufficient Log Area Size: The log area allocated for the database is too small to handle the volume of transactions being processed.
- High Transaction Volume: A sudden increase in transaction volume can lead to the log area being filled up quickly.
- Configuration Issues: Incorrect configuration settings for the database log area size can lead to this error.
- Database Maintenance: Lack of regular maintenance, such as log backups or purging old logs, can also contribute to this issue.
Solution:
To resolve the SDBALM131 error, you can take the following steps:
Increase Log Area Size:
- Depending on your database system (e.g., Oracle, SQL Server, HANA), you will need to increase the size of the log area. This typically involves modifying database parameters or settings.
- For example, in Oracle, you might need to increase the size of the redo log files or the log buffer.
Perform Regular Maintenance:
- Ensure that regular log backups are performed to free up space in the log area.
- Purge old logs that are no longer needed.
Monitor Transaction Volume:
- Keep an eye on transaction volumes and adjust the log area size accordingly to accommodate peak loads.
Check Configuration Settings:
- Review the database configuration settings to ensure they are optimized for your workload.
Consult Documentation:
- Refer to the specific database documentation for detailed instructions on how to increase the log area size and manage logs effectively.
